Output e8421e792cdfa0bd95b6578ff46ae4264c80449a609ef704a82f285cf407cbad:15

value
328339
script pubkey
OP_0 OP_PUSHBYTES_20 78a3a2d7499687753dd223bdf39cc5a9c1a5640f
address
bc1q0z36946fj6rh20wjyw7l88x948q62eq0vw6mkr
transaction
e8421e792cdfa0bd95b6578ff46ae4264c80449a609ef704a82f285cf407cbad
confirmations
143937
spent
true